Role Description
This is a full-time, on-site role located in New York, NY. The Interior Design Project Manager will be responsible for managing and overseeing interior design projects from conception to completion. Day-to-day tasks include space planning, creating interior design concepts, preparing plans, elevations and detailed furniture drawings; developing and maintaining furnishings budgets; sourcing and specifying furniture, finishes, textiles and fixtures, preparing and tracking orders, and collaborating with furniture vendors for custom furniture fabrication. In addition, the Interior Design Project Manager will interact with clients, attend meetings and visit showrooms and will work closely with MR's internal architecture team.
